Creator Transcript
  • Ovis canadensis [underlined] cornered bunting match with first the opposing pairs taking turns in bunting one another + then squaring off in the other direction. This in mid afternoon in bright sunshine Food:- This bit of range is very heavily grazed by the 52 sheep + 9 or more goat seen on it. The addition of elk may well effect the ability of these sheep to survive. Numbers:- At Brazeau L. [Lake] [illegible word] Marie counted at one time this winter 1944-45) 85 head + others were on the slides around toward the lake Down at Isaac Cr. [Creek] he went up river then swung west + south + in the basins there counted 125 sheep. Others were known to be present on the alplands between Isaac + the Southesk Jasper. May 12/45 [1945] On Ashlar Ridge counted 1 [male symbol] 7 [female symbol] 1 lamb No sheep down at Hot Springs. Radium, B.C. [British Columbia] May 17/45 [1945] Meredith reports sheep increasing estimates 40 +/- head now ini the band. Warden counted several head on Hawk ridge at head of Hawk Creek in summer of 1944 + saw others at head of Tokumm Creek.
